The Role
We are currently recruiting for a Crew Chief to be responsible to the Chief Engineer, for the safety, regulatory compliance and operational performance of all Part-145/A8-23 aircraft maintenance activities within the Aircraft Maintenance department and detached locations, essential to the effective delivery of customer contractual requirements. In addition, the LAE will provide support to the team with engineering decisions and provide guidance regarding personal and team development.
Key Responsibilities
- Safety first. Operate at Draken in accordance with the SHE Technical standards. Identify where the SHE Technical Standards are applicable to appointed operations/tasks and apply safe systems of work identified.
- To maintain the overall performance of the aircraft maintenance operation and its personnel at a relevant station. This includes, but is not limited to:
- Safety, Quality & Regulatory Compliance
- Promote a “Just Culture” regarding safety and reporting of occurrences within the business
- To be particularly responsible for the maintenance and certification of the said maintenance of aircraft and aircraft equipment as allocated into their control by the Crew Chief
- Support operations and maintenance of aircraft at main base in addition to detached locations worldwide.
- The supervision and performance of ground movements of aircraft assigned to them.
- Ensuring that all technical staff working within their supervision carries out their duties in a safe and proper manner and in accordance with the relevant Maintenance Manuals, and the Maintenance Organisation Exposition. The certification of maintenance performed by their team.
- To ensure the correct and timely completion of all aircraft documentation relating to the maintenance activities performed under their supervision and certification.
- To co‑ordinate engineering activities, enabling the team to complete tasks to target and within budget
- To review the team performance and provide feedback to the Crew Chief
- Ensure areas under supervision are always kept clean and tidy.
- Evaluate all existing standards, practices, and procedures with a view to continuous improvement and efficiency
- Assist the Crew Chief (where applicable) in the day‑to‑day functions of the team and deputise in their absence
- Assisting the Crew Chief in prioritising tasks and scheduling requirements
- Assisting the Crew Chief in the development of the team
- Ensuring company core values are maintained at all times
- Achieve optimal aircraft maintenance performance; maintain excellent customer and stakeholder relations
